Synopsis "Ethiopian Herbal Drugs for Hepatic Disorders"

More than 7200 species of plants, 12-19% of they are endemic, are reported in Ethiopia. Nearly 80% of its people used such plants for various health ailments, including hepatic disorders. Hence, this review examined the use patterns of traditional medicinal plants utilized for hepatic disorders in Ethiopia for further studies. Ethnobotanical and related studies were reviewed using online internet and manual search engines. The review showed that 276 plant species belonging to 89 families were used. The commonly utilized families were Asteraceae, Fabaceae, and Euphorbiaceae. Justicia schimperiana, Croton macrostachyus, and Phytolacca dodecandra were among the most utilized plant species. Herbs, shrubs, and trees were their growth forms, while leaves and roots were their commonly utilized parts. Pounding and decoction were the major techniques for their preparations, which were mainly administered orally. Hence, further experimental research is recommended to standardize their quality and phytochemistry and validate their safety and efficacy. Documentation and preservation of indigenous herbal knowledge have also been strengthened.
